  • 自定义AutoCompleteTextView

    网上找到的都是同ArrayAdapter一起使用的,有时候需要自定义风格,咋办?follow me!


    看上图,实现了清空输入框内容和删除Item功能。

    其实使用AutoCompleteTextView就得实现过滤器Filterable,你得告诉它怎么过滤。由于ArrayAdapter已经帮我们实现了Filterable接口,所以我们很容易忽略这个,以为AutoCompleteTextView用起来很简单。如果你使用的是BaseAdapter呢?当然,事实上也不难,只要让它也实现Filterable接口就可以了。

    下面是源码:
    实现自定义的Adapter
    import java.util.ArrayList;
    import java.util.List;
    
    import qianlong.qlmobile.tablet.csco.R;
    
    import android.content.Context;
    import android.util.Log;
    import android.view.LayoutInflater;
    import android.view.View;
    import android.view.ViewGroup;
    import android.view.View.OnClickListener;
    import android.widget.BaseAdapter;
    import android.widget.Filter;
    import android.widget.Filterable;
    import android.widget.ImageView;
    import android.widget.TextView;
    
    public class AutoCompleteAdapter extends BaseAdapter implements Filterable{
        private Context context;
        private ArrayFilter mFilter;
        private ArrayList<String> mOriginalValues;//所有的Item
        private List<String> mObjects;//过滤后的item
        private final Object mLock = new Object();
        private int maxMatch=10;//最多显示多少个选项,负数表示全部
        public AutoCompleteAdapter(Context context,ArrayList<String> mOriginalValues,int maxMatch){
            this.context=context;
            this.mOriginalValues=mOriginalValues;
            this.maxMatch=maxMatch;
        }
        
        @Override
        public Filter getFilter() {
            // TODO Auto-generated method stub
            if (mFilter == null) {  
                mFilter = new ArrayFilter();  
            }  
            return mFilter;
        }
        
        private class ArrayFilter extends Filter {
    
            @Override
            protected FilterResults performFiltering(CharSequence prefix) {
                // TODO Auto-generated method stub
                FilterResults results = new FilterResults();  
                  
    //            if (mOriginalValues == null) {  
    //                synchronized (mLock) {  
    //                    mOriginalValues = new ArrayList<String>(mObjects);//  
    //                }  
    //            }
                
                if (prefix == null || prefix.length() == 0) {  
                    synchronized (mLock) {
                        Log.i("tag", "mOriginalValues.size="+mOriginalValues.size());
                        ArrayList<String> list = new ArrayList<String>(mOriginalValues);  
                        results.values = list;  
                        results.count = list.size(); 
                        return results;
                    }  
                } else {
                    String prefixString = prefix.toString().toLowerCase();  
      
                    final int count = mOriginalValues.size();  
      
                    final ArrayList<String> newValues = new ArrayList<String>(count);  
      
                    for (int i = 0; i < count; i++) {
                        final String value = mOriginalValues.get(i);  
                        final String valueText = value.toLowerCase();  
      
    //                    if(valueText.contains(prefixString)){//匹配所有
    //                        
    //                    }
                        // First match against the whole, non-splitted value  
                        if (valueText.startsWith(prefixString)) {  //源码 ,匹配开头
                            newValues.add(value);  
                        } 
    //                    else {  
    //                        final String[] words = valueText.split(" ");//分隔符匹配,效率低
    //                        final int wordCount = words.length;  
    //  
    //                        for (int k = 0; k < wordCount; k++) {  
    //                            if (words[k].startsWith(prefixString)) {  
    //                                newValues.add(value);  
    //                                break;  
    //                            }  
    //                        }  
    //                    }
                        if(maxMatch>0){//有数量限制  
                            if(newValues.size()>maxMatch-1){//不要太多  
                                break;  
                            }  
                        }  
                    }  
      
                    results.values = newValues;  
                    results.count = newValues.size();  
                }  
      
                return results;
            }
    
            @Override
            protected void publishResults(CharSequence constraint,
                    FilterResults results) {
                // TODO Auto-generated method stub
                mObjects = (List<String>) results.values;  
                if (results.count > 0) {  
                    notifyDataSetChanged();  
                } else {  
                    notifyDataSetInvalidated();  
                }
            }
            
        }
    
        @Override
        public int getCount() {
            // TODO Auto-generated method stub
            return mObjects.size();
        }
    
        @Override
        public Object getItem(int position) {
            // TODO Auto-generated method stub
            //此方法有误,尽量不要使用
            return mObjects.get(position);
        }
    
        @Override
        public long getItemId(int position) {
            // TODO Auto-generated method stub
            return position;
        }
    
        @Override
        public View getView(final int position, View convertView, ViewGroup parent) {
            // TODO Auto-generated method stub
            ViewHolder holder = null;
            if(convertView==null){
                holder=new ViewHolder();
                LayoutInflater inflater = (LayoutInflater)context.getSystemService(Context.LAYOUT_INFLATER_SERVICE);
                convertView=inflater.inflate(R.layout.simple_list_item_for_autocomplete, null);
                holder.tv=(TextView)convertView.findViewById(R.id.simple_item_0);  
                holder.iv=(ImageView)convertView.findViewById(R.id.simple_item_1);
                convertView.setTag(holder);
            }else{
                holder = (ViewHolder) convertView.getTag();
            }
            
            holder.tv.setText(mObjects.get(position));
            holder.iv.setOnClickListener(new OnClickListener() {
                
                @Override
                public void onClick(View v) {
                    // TODO Auto-generated method stub
                    String obj=mObjects.remove(position);
                    mOriginalValues.remove(obj);
                    notifyDataSetChanged();
                }
            });
            return convertView;
        }
    
        class ViewHolder {
            TextView tv;
            ImageView iv;
        }
        
        public ArrayList<String> getAllItems(){
            return mOriginalValues;
        }
    }
    import android.content.Context;
    import android.util.AttributeSet;
    import android.view.View;
    import android.widget.AutoCompleteTextView;
    import android.widget.ImageView;
    import android.widget.RelativeLayout;
    import android.widget.ImageView.ScaleType;
    
    public class AdvancedAutoCompleteTextView extends RelativeLayout{
    
        private Context context;
        private AutoCompleteTextView tv;
        public AdvancedAutoCompleteTextView(Context context) {
            super(context);
            // TODO Auto-generated constructor stub
            this.context=context;
        }
        public AdvancedAutoCompleteTextView(Context context, AttributeSet attrs) {
            super(context, attrs);
            // TODO Auto-generated constructor stub
            this.context=context;
        }
    
        @Override
        protected void onFinishInflate() {
            super.onFinishInflate();
            initViews();
        }
    
        private void initViews() {
            RelativeLayout.LayoutParams params=new RelativeLayout.LayoutParams(RelativeLayout.LayoutParams.FILL_PARENT,RelativeLayout.LayoutParams.WRAP_CONTENT);
            tv=new AutoCompleteTextView(context);
            tv.setLayoutParams(params);
            tv.setPadding(10, 0, 40, 0);
    //        tv.setSingleLine(true);
            
            RelativeLayout.LayoutParams p=new RelativeLayout.LayoutParams(RelativeLayout.LayoutParams.WRAP_CONTENT,RelativeLayout.LayoutParams.WRAP_CONTENT);
            p.addRule(RelativeLayout.ALIGN_PARENT_RIGHT);
            p.addRule(RelativeLayout.CENTER_VERTICAL);
            p.rightMargin=10;
            ImageView iv=new ImageView(context);
            iv.setLayoutParams(p);
            iv.setScaleType(ScaleType.FIT_CENTER);
            iv.setImageResource(R.drawable.delete);
            iv.setClickable(true);
            iv.setOnClickListener(new View.OnClickListener() {
                
                @Override
                public void onClick(View v) {
                    // TODO Auto-generated method stub
                    tv.setText("");
                }
            });
                
            this.addView(tv);
            this.addView(iv);
            
            
        }
        
        public void setAdapter(AutoCompleteAdapter adapter){
            tv.setAdapter(adapter);
        }
        
        public void setThreshold(int threshold){
            tv.setThreshold(threshold);
        }
        
        public AutoCompleteTextView getAutoCompleteTextView(){
            return tv;
        }
    }
     
    simple_list_item_for_autocomplete.xml
     
    <?xml version="1.0" encoding="utf-8"?>
    <L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
        android:layout_width="fill_parent"
        android:layout_height="wrap_content"
        android:orientation="horizontal"
        android:paddingTop="5dip"
        android:paddingBottom="5dip"
        >
        <TextView android:id="@+id/simple_item_0"
            android:layout_width="fill_parent"
            android:layout_height="wrap_content"
            android:layout_weight="1"
            android:paddingLeft="5dip"
            android:textColor="@android:color/black"
            />
        <ImageView android:id="@+id/simple_item_1"
            android:layout_width="wrap_content"
            android:layout_height="wrap_content"
            android:scaleType="fitCenter"
            android:src="@drawable/delete"
            android:layout_centerVertical="true"
            android:layout_marginRight="5dip"
            />
    </LinearLayout>


    使用,通常情况下都这样:
    Java代码 复制代码 收藏代码
    private AdvancedAutoCompleteTextView tv;
    	private AutoCompleteAdapter adapter;
    	private ArrayList<String> mOriginalValues=new ArrayList<String>();
        @Override
        public void onCreate(Bundle savedInstanceState) {
            super.onCreate(savedInstanceState);
            setContentView(R.layout.main);
            
            mOriginalValues.add("1234561");
            mOriginalValues.add("1234562");
            mOriginalValues.add("2234563");
            mOriginalValues.add("2234564");
            mOriginalValues.add("3234561111");
            mOriginalValues.add("32345622222");
            mOriginalValues.add("323456333333");
            mOriginalValues.add("3234564444");
            mOriginalValues.add("3234565555");
            mOriginalValues.add("32345666666");
            mOriginalValues.add("32345777777");
            
    		tv = (AdvancedAutoCompleteTextView) findViewById(R.id.tv);
    		tv.setThreshold(0);
    		adapter = new AutoCompleteAdapter(this, mOriginalValues, 10);
    		tv.setAdapter(adapter);
        }
